Question
A couple successfully had one child five years ago but has been unable to conceive for the past two years despite regular unprotected intercourse. What type of infertility does this couple have?
Options
Idiopathic Infertility
Secondary Infertility
Primary Infertility
Congenital Infertility

Solution
Secondary Infertility is defined as the inability to conceive after at least one prior successful pregnancy. Since this couple previously had a child but now cannot conceive, they exhibit Secondary Infertility, which may indicate acquired causes or changes in reproductive capacity since their last successful pregnancy.
